The Complete Device Management Solution
Remote Monitoring, M2M and Device Management Software Platform


Tibbo AggreGate News RSS Feed Tibbo AggreGate Twitter Tibbo AggreGate Blog Subscription

Technology > Features > Management > Charting

Charting

Any data within AggreGate may be used to build charts. There are three basic chart dataset types:

  • State-based time charts. These charts show changes of some property over time. Such a chart is updated whenever the property changes. An example would be a Server CPU Load chart, used for network monitoring.
  • Event-based time charts. Such a chart is updated when a certain event occurs, and its vertical axis shows this event's property. For example, if a Temperature Alert is activated when the temperature exceeds a certain limit, an event-based chart may show all alert temperature measurements.
  • Charts

    Charts

  • Custom charts. Such charts may be constructed from any tabular data.

Here is just a few examples of custom chart data sources:

  • Tabular property of a hardware device
  • Result of a query
  • Historical events selected by custom criteria

State-based and event-based charts may include:

  • Historical values for a selected timeframe
  • Real-time values

Since a chart is a widget component, it can be linked to other components. For example, you can add an update period selector. You can also integrate charts into “dashboard” type HMI interfaces.

Supported chart types:

  • Pie / Pie 3D
  • Ring
  • Line / Line 3D / Interval Line
    Chart Types

    Chart Types

  • Bar / Bar 3D / Stacked Bar / Interval Bar
  • Area / Stacked Area
  • Statistical / Error
  • Deviation
  • Vector
  • Bubble
  • Block
  • Spider
  • Polar
  • Financial (Candlestick and Hi-Low)
  • Gantt

Some other charting features:

  • Customizable colors, strokes, renderers (line, spline, step, bar, etc.), headers, legends, tooltips, gridlines, crosshairs, range/domain markers, value marks, annotations, and more.
  • Several data series and axes on one chart.
  • Configurable time units and ranges for time-based charts.
  • Combined charts allowing several charts to share a single axis
  • Thousands of fine-tuning options.
  • Linar/power regressions, moving averages, and other trends.
  • Real-time mouse zooming, panning, and guideline creation.
  • Chart context menu for fine-tuning, printing and exporting.
Support Form